About our rankings:
Schooldigger calculates school rankings based on EOG Mathematics, EOG Reading, EOG Science test scores released by the North Carolina Dept of Public Instruction.
These rankings were last updated on September 6, 2023, and are based on the most recent test scores available. We update rankings as we receive new test scores from the North Carolina Dept of Public Instruction, usually on a yearly basis.
Our sources of data include the National Center for Education Statistics, U.S. Department of Education and the North Carolina Dept of Public Instruction.
